php - 如何使用 PHP/MySQL 添加日期?

标签 php mysql

我想在客户结帐我的在线商店时自动在 order_date 字段中添加日期。

最好的方法是什么?

同一张表中还有其他字段,如交货数据和付款日期。

添加一个隐藏字段以便在客户提交时添加日期是个好主意吗?

但我不知道该怎么做。

谁能建议我更好的方法吗?

最佳答案

不,您不需要隐藏的表单域。您可以直接在 MySQL 中执行此操作。

假设您的 order_date 字段是 DATE。 DATETIME或TIMESTAMP,那么在你插入订单记录的SQL中,只需输入NOW()作为 order_date 的值:

INSERT INTO orders (x,y,z,order_date) VALUES ('x','y','z',NOW());

关于php - 如何使用 PHP/MySQL 添加日期?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2001004/

相关文章:

php - 如果未找到多个硬件,请从列表中删除所有值

mysql - 如何在上一条记录的基础上给该记录的值加一

mysql - 扁平化 mysql 中的非主键列

php - 如何在带有 registerPHPFunctions 的 XSLT 中使用 DOMDocumentFragment?

jquery - 将 jquery 变量插入到 css 中

java - 更新数据库时出错 :Lock wait timeout exceeded

mysql - Navicat (MySQL) 字符编码错误

使用简单文件上传脚本时出现PHP错误: failed to open stream: No such file or directory

php - 如果页面刷新如何取消保存

php - 为什么 Symfony 2 中有两个 Cookie 类?